These are physical properties of an element (a) Sublimation enthalpy (b) Ionisation enthalpy (c) Hydration enthalpy (d) Electron gain enthalpy The total number of above properties that affect the reduction potential is ________ (Integer answer)

Answer: 3.00

💡 Solution & Explanation

**Step 1: Recall the Born-Landé equation for reduction potential** The reduction potential (E°) of an element depends on the thermodynamic cycle involving ionization and hydration of ions. The key relationship is: E° ∝ (Ionization Enthalpy + Hydration Enthalpy) / (other factors) **Step 2: Analyze Ionization Enthalpy** Ionization enthalpy (IE) is required to remove electrons from the neutral atom. Higher IE means the element is harder to oxidize, affecting reduction potential directly. ✓ Affects E° **Step 3: Analyze Hydration Enthalpy** Hydration enthalpy (ΔH_hyd) is released when gaseous ions are hydrated in solution. This energy release stabilizes the ion, making reduction more favorable. ✓ Affects E° **Step 4: Analyze Sublimation Enthalpy** Sublimation enthalpy converts solid metal to gaseous atoms. This is part of the thermodynamic cycle for reduction potential. ✓ Affects E° **Step 5: Analyze Electron Gain Enthalpy** Electron gain enthalpy applies to non-metals gaining electrons (reduction). For metal reduction potentials (M → M^n+), this doesn't apply. ✗ Does not affect E° **Step 6: Count the properties** Properties affecting reduction potential: - Sublimation enthalpy (a) ✓ - Ionization enthalpy (b) ✓ - Hydration enthalpy (c) ✓ - Electron gain enthalpy (d) ✗ Therefore, the answer is 3.00.
